- The distance between Sydney, New South Wales, Australia and Srinagar, Jammu And Kashmir, India is approximately 10,968 km or 6,816 mi.
- To reach Sydney, New South Wales in this distance one would set out from Srinagar, Jammu And Kashmir bearing 125.3° or SE and follow the great circles arc to approach Sydney, New South Wales bearing 125.5° or SE .
- Both have a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
- Sydney, New South Wales is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Srinagar, Jammu And Kashmir is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
- The average temperature is 4.7 °C (8.4°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 11.6 °C (20.9°F) less in Sydney, New South Wales.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 592.1 mm (23.3 in) more which is equivalent to 592.1 l/m² (14.53 US gal/ft²) or 5,921,000 l/ha (632,994 US gal/ac) more. About 1 5/6 as much.
- There are 208 more hours of sunlight per year in Sydney, New South Wales. In whichever way circa 0h 34' more per day or about 1 as many.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 0.5° lower in Sydney, New South Wales than in Srinagar, Jammu And Kashmir.
- Relative humidity levels are 9.1% lower.
- The mean dew point temperature is 2.5°C (4.5°F) higher.
